Candidate profile: Darcy Burner

Darcy Burner, Democrat

Age: 37

Family: Husband Mike, one son

Residence: Carnation

Education: Harvard University, B.A. in computer science with a special field of economics, 1996.

Political/job experience: Program manager and group program manager, Microsoft, 2000-06; also worked at Asymetrix Learning Systems in Bellevue,

Centerline Software and Lotus Development; unsuccessful candidate for Congress, 2006.

Web site: www.darcyburner.com

Campaign contributions as of March 31:

Total raised - $1,396,631

Cash on hand - $921,615

The vast majority of Burner's contributions come from individuals (88 percent) compared to political action committees (10 percent).
